6th Graders are getting a tour of JCMS. All 6th grade students in our district took a field trip to JCMS this week to get first hand experience of the middle school. After a warm welcome by the Coyote Band and a short play performed by the theater class, the students were split up into smaller groups. Under the guidance of JCMS student council, the 6th graders toured the campus and got some insider tips from the 8th graders. Questions were answered and 6th graders were able to witness a passing period between classes. This is one of the biggest changes students experience when moving on to middle school, and for some can be a little scary. Being able to watch for themselves can help ease that fear. Buena Fine Arts Productions presents its annual spring musical, Disney’s The Little Mermaid, on May 5th and 6th, 7:00pm at Buena’s Klein Center for the Performing Arts. Based on the Hans Christian Andersen story and the Disney film produced by Howard Ashman & John Musker and written and directed by John Musker & Ron Clements, The Little Mermaid follows Ariel, who dreams of becoming human. In love with the human Prince Eric, Ariel makes a deal with Ursula, the Sea Witch, to exchange her beautiful voice for her own legs. While Ursula plots her vengeance against Ariel’s father King Triton, Ariel and her friends race against time to save herself, her family, and her Kingdom from Ursula’s scheme to conquer Triton and rule the oceans for herself. The Little Mermaid features an incredible cast of student actors, with a fun, classic soundtrack beloved by families of all ages. Join us for a delightful evening the whole family will enjoy! Bisbee Science Lab visits PDS - On April 25th and 26th, the Bisbee Science Lab was onsite at the PDS playground. On colorful tablecloths under the ramadas, five stations were set up. The students could experience hands-on examples in different areas like pollination, biodiversity, protecting and promoting insects, and decomposition. Students were collecting insects from the lawn, digging and looking at dirt through microscopes, learning about life cycles and different insects, and even had the chance to hold some of the insect visitors. One station turned the students into pollinators and let them experience the work through the eyes of a pollinator using special glasses. A wonderful encounter with nature and a great STEAM learning experience! Thank you Bisbee Science Lab!

Registration for the 3rd annual Summer Academy starts today!!! The Summer Academy is free to all students who are currently enrolled in Kinder-12th grade, no matter what school you attend. The Academy is Monday through Friday beginning on June 5th and ending July 14 . Students will be able to take up to four courses of their choosing. Remediation in one or both English Language Arts and Math is offered for K-8th and credit recovery for high school student in ELA, Math, Health, Future Focus, Tech Foundation and Social Studies. We also offer a wide variety of Enrichment class so students can explore and have some fun over the summer.
